Between January 2004 and October 2012, 62 individuals taking MYCOPHENOLATE MOFETIL reported LUPUS NEPHRITIS to the FDA. A total of 16895 MYCOPHENOLATE MOFETIL drug adverse event reaction reports were made with the FDA during this time period. Often the FDA only receives reports of the most critical and severe cases; these numbers may therefore underrepresent the complication rate of the medication.FDA Research Report
